You probably dont have the PNG libraries :)

Uncompress them into your foobar root folder (C:\Program Files\Foobar2000 i assume)

pnglibraries.zip

I really wish that fixed the problem. =(

I extracted them into the install directory (you assumed correctly) and still nothing.

You sure? i checked the code of bbmartin and it should be fine, images points correctly, you got the files where they're supposed to be, etc

Wait, i made a mistake when zipping...

You should have the DLL's inside pnglibraries in your root folder, not the folder pnglibraries, my mystake :p

I am looking to separate my singles to my albums. would it work best if I make a new tag...say a "comment" tag that says "single" and have code to pull that into a different list or different look than the albums?

What code can I use for this and where does it go?

For the new people using Foobar this has gone really far in the last year and improvements from the community are amazing.

What you can do is use the autoplaylist plugin (found here) to create playlists that can be determined by whatever tag you want.

Use the masstagger to add a tag called SINGLE and to set that value to 1 on all your singles.

Create a new playlist called Singles

Then in the autoplaylist plugin for the query put %single% IS 1 and in the playlist to take over dropdown select the singles playlist you created.

    • Google's next-gen Tensor AI chips might be produced by Samsung, report says by Hamid Ganji Image via Google Google’s Tensor Processing Unit (TPU) is produced in collaboration with companies such as Broadcom and TSMC, but a recent report suggests that the search giant is in talks with Samsung to hand over part of the production to the Korean tech company. According to a report by The Information, citing people familiar with the matter, Google has begun talks with Samsung about using its chip manufacturing capacity for the next generation of Tensor AI chips. Google’s upcoming TPUs are reportedly codenamed “Icefish” and will be produced using Samsung's 2-nanometer process technology. Meanwhile, Samsung is expected to produce only a portion of the next-generation Tensor chips, with most of the production remaining at TSMC. The Information says the new Tensor chips are currently in the design stage and are scheduled to enter mass production in 2028. TSMC is generally considered one of the most reliable chip manufacturing partners and is trusted by tech giants such as Apple and Google. However, the growing demand for TSMC’s AI chips, combined with the company’s focus on meeting demand from AI data centers, has reportedly prompted Google to seek additional manufacturing partners for its next-generation TPUs. Besides Samsung and TSMC, Intel could also be assigned part of the production. The Information reported this week is that Google has begun talks with Intel to produce up to three million TPUs in 2028. However, this is not the first time Google has partnered with Samsung on chip production, as Samsung has previously manufactured Tensor chips for Pixel smartphones. Google’s Tensor Processing Unit is used in cloud data centers and competes with NVIDIA’s chips, which currently dominate the market. By relying on in-house chips, Google can not only reduce its dependence on third-party providers but also create new revenue opportunities. The company has already supplied its TPUs to the AI firm Anthropic.
